Kyrgyzstan pays special attention to development of export potential

The Government of Kyrgyzstan pays special attention to the development of export potential. This was stated at a working meeting of the Prime Minister Sooronbay Jeenbekov on the issue of financing export-oriented enterprises. Information Support Department of the government’s executive office of the Kyrgyz Republic reported.

According to it, Sooronbay Jeenbekov noted the importance of creation of a bank in the country, aimed at supporting the exporters. The head of government added that this measure will provide small and medium businesses with additional working capital.

Deputy Economy Minister Eldar Abakirov said that GDP indicators in agriculture in value terms increased over the period of 2011–2013 before the introduction of Agricultural Financing project by 13,916 billion soms, while commercial banks during this period increased the issuance of loans in this sector by 51,325 billion soms.

The increase by 1 som in agriculture cost 3.7 soms. After implementation of the project for the period 2013–2016, the indicator has already reached 14.8 soms, which indicates a sharp decrease in the effectiveness of such financing.

«In the current situation, we see a loss of profit, when other countries, which import our raw materials for consumption, processing and resale, benefit along with commercial banks that receive interest income from financing," Eldar Abakirov said.

He stressed that this once again proves the need to develop the processing of domestic raw materials and the development of manufacturing industries aimed at export.

Eldar Abakirov added that it is necessary to develop and implement a policy of developing the manufacturing industry using idle enterprises, to develop non-tariff and financial measures for the manufacturing industry and to bring the products of this industry to international markets.
